Doctor Subs

描述

Doctor Subs is a comprehensive diagnostic tool for WooCommerce Subscriptions that helps you identify and troubleshoot subscription payment issues quickly and efficiently.

Key Features

  • 3-Step Diagnostic Process: Systematic analysis of subscription anatomy, expected behavior, and timeline
  • Skipped Payment Detection: Identifies when subscription payments have missed expected billing cycles
  • Manual Completion Flags: Detects orders that were completed manually without proper payment processing
  • Status Mismatch Detection: Finds inconsistencies between subscription status and payment schedules
  • Action Scheduler Review: Analyzes scheduled events for failures or missing actions
  • Timeline Analysis: Creates visual timelines showing renewal patterns and missing payments
  • Stripe Payment Method Detection: Identifies detached payment methods caused by cloned/staging sites

Common Issues Detected

  • Missing renewal orders
  • Failed scheduled actions
  • Payment method problems
  • Timeline discrepancies
  • Status inconsistencies
  • Gateway communication issues
  • Skipped payment cycles
  • Manual completion flags
  • Stripe payment method detachment (cloned site bug)
  • Stripe API errors in renewal orders

螢幕截圖

  • Search for subscriptions by ID or customer email
  • Subscription anatomy analysis
  • Expected behavior analysis
  • Timeline visualization
  • Issues and statistics
  • Advanced detection results

安裝

Automatic Installation

  1. Log in to your WordPress admin panel
  2. Navigate to Plugins > Add New
  3. Search for “Doctor Subs”
  4. Click “Install Now”
  5. Click “Activate”

Manual Installation

  1. Download the plugin zip file
  2. Go to Plugins > Add New > Upload Plugin
  3. Choose the downloaded zip file
  4. Click “Install Now”
  5. Click “Activate”

After Installation

  1. Navigate to WooCommerce > Doctor Subs
  2. Search for a subscription by ID or customer email
  3. Click on the search result to analyze
  4. Review the automated analysis results

常見問題

How do I access Doctor Subs?

You can access Doctor Subs from:
* WooCommerce > Doctor Subs menu
* WooCommerce > Subscriptions – Click the “Doctor Subs” link in the Status column

What subscription issues can Doctor Subs detect?

Doctor Subs can detect:
* Skipped payment cycles
* Manual order completions
* Status mismatches
* Action Scheduler failures
* Payment method detachment
* Timeline discrepancies

Does Doctor Subs fix issues automatically?

No, Doctor Subs is a diagnostic tool. It identifies problems and provides detailed information to help you fix them manually.

What are the requirements?

  • WordPress 5.0+
  • PHP 7.4+
  • WooCommerce 9.8.5+
  • WooCommerce Subscriptions (latest version)

評價

There are no reviews for this plugin.

貢獻者及開發者

“Doctor Subs” 是一個開源的軟體。以下的人對這個外掛作出了貢獻。

貢獻者

將 Doctor Subs 外掛本地化為台灣繁體中文版。

對開發相關資訊感興趣?

任何人均可瀏覽程式碼、查看 SVN 存放庫,或透過 RSS 訂閱開發記錄

修改日誌

1.2.4

  • Fixed all security issues (sanitization, validation, escaping)
  • Fixed Action Scheduler compatibility (scheduled_date_gmt column)
  • Improved error handling and debugging
  • Enhanced analyzer stability
  • Added PHPCS configuration

1.2.3

  • Initial release